Merryton is a station that emphasizes simplicity. While it lacks a ticket office or machines for purchasing tickets, the station is fully accessible with step-free access throughout. The presence of smartcard validators makes it easier for modern travelers carrying smartcards. Despite the absence of staff, passengers can receive up-to-date departure information through screens and announcements. You'll also find customer help points available. CCTV cameras enhance safety throughout the location, reassuring travelers during their visits.
Although Merryton doesn't have its own array of taxis or bus services, onward travel information is easily accessible. Head over to the roundabout bus stops on Carlisle and Hamilton Roads for bus services with details readily available at ///what3words. For those interested in taxi services, the TrainTaxi website provides comprehensive information about local taxis, ensuring you have necessary connections for the next leg of your journey. For further travel details, visit Traveline Scotland, or give them a call for 24-hour service.

The station has a robust ticketing facility, complete with a ticket office that operates from 06:20 to 22:04 on weekdays and Saturdays, and 09:10 to 16:45 on Sundays. Swift travel arrangements are facilitated thanks to accessible ticket machines and the ability to conveniently collect tickets purchased online.
For those needing assistance, help points and staff are available during ticket office hours. Although the station lacks certain amenities like luggage storage, toilets, and baby changing facilities, it compensates with other essential features. Cambuslang station is equipped with departure screens and announcements for travel updates, ensuring that your experience is as seamless as possible.
Accessibility is a key consideration, although some areas might be challenging for travellers with limited mobility. The station features step-free access, ramps to lower ground platforms, and induction loops for hearing assistance. Despite this, the station lacks dedicated accessible parking and wheelchairs. For assistance with boarding, simply request a ramp from the trained staff.
Transportation options extend beyond the train lines, enhancing your travel with various alternatives. A Rail Replacement Service is available, with Main Street serving as the bus pick-up/drop-off location. Additionally, taxis are accessible with details available at www.traintaxi.co.uk. Information on local bus services is plentiful, thanks to Traveline Scotland, where journey planning isn’t just simple, but efficient too.
